Subject: Sweeper access for your review

Hi folks — quick one. The Tidyhawk orphaned-resource sweeper is ready for your pass. It flags dangling volumes and unattached IPs in the Larkfield sandbox, dry-run only, so nothing gets deleted while you poke at it. Diff is small; most logic lives in `sweep/classify.go`. To call the sandbox API during review, use the token below.

bearer token for kajeg-hagug: eyJhbGciOiJIUzI1NiIsInR5cCI6IkpXVCJ9.eyJzdWIiOiIn0W9e4In0.m8MiI-b-

Quick CI note for the sync: the Lumenport nightly kept failing on the locale snapshot tests, and it turned out the runner image defaults to a different date format than our staging boxes. So "03/04/2025" meant two different days depending on which agent picked up the job. Fun. We've pinned the locale in the pipeline env and regenerated the snapshots, so the Fennelwick dashboard should go green again tonight. If you see stale failures, rerun from stage two. The fix landed in this build.

build token for tajeg-bajep: htk14_409ba9df6b8acb

## Releases and cold starts

Each Quartwell release bakes handler dependencies into a pre-warmed layer to cut cold-start latency, so reviewers should verify the layer manifest matches the lockfile exactly. Mismatches silently fall back to on-demand installs, tripling cold starts. The release layer must be signed before promotion using the key shown below.

release key, kagag-hadug: bky6_JrWmmE

On the Dunharrow partner SFTP drop: the poller currently retries a failed directory listing immediately, which can hammer the partner host when their maintenance window overlaps ours. Please add exponential backoff and cap the retry count so on-call isn't paged for transient blips. Also note the file-stability check — we wait until size is unchanged across two polls before ingesting. The timing values should live in one place, namely the constants below.

constants for hafop-bafop:
QUOTAS = {
    "gorael": 244,
    "belwyn": 900,
    "ulays": 253,
    "feneth": 135,
    "fraok": 178,
}